Are you organised, people-focused, and looking to build a career in internal recruitment with clear progression opportunities? We are looking for a Recruitment Support Apprentice (Level 3 Apprentice) to join our Recruitment and Retention team and support the delivery of high-quality, values-based recruitment across the organisation. This role will initially be completed at Level 3, with the opportunity to progress to a Level 4 recruitment qualification for the right person, based on performance, experience and business need.
About the Role
As an Internal Recruiter Apprentice, you will support the end-to-end recruitment process, helping to ensure a smooth, professional and positive experience for candidates, hiring managers and the People We Support. With guidance and supervision, you will be involved in:
- Supporting internal recruitment activity across the organisation
- Setting up and administering vacancies on our applicant tracking system (ATS)
- Advertising roles across agreed recruitment channels, including job boards and social media
- Communicating with candidates throughout the recruitment journey
- Coordinating interviews, assessments and selection activities
- Supporting onboarding processes and pre-employment checks
- Maintaining accurate recruitment records and data in line with data protection requirements
- Assisting with standard recruitment reports and data returns
You will also support inclusive, person-centred recruitment, including involving People We Support in selection activity where appropriate.
Apprenticeship & Development
This role includes completion of a Level 3 Recruitment Support Apprentice. You will work 37.5 hours per week across 5 days, with 1 dedicated day per week for apprenticeship learning, study and development. For the right candidate, there will be the opportunity to progress to a Level 4 recruitment qualification following successful completion of Level 3 and subject to performance and organisational requirements.
